From source file:org.codehaus.mojo.chronos.chart.ChartUtil.java
static XYPlot newPlot(XYDataset dataset, String label, boolean forceIncludeZero) { StandardXYItemRenderer standardxyitemrenderer = new StandardXYItemRenderer(); NumberAxis numberaxis = new NumberAxis(label); numberaxis.setStandardTickUnits(NumberAxis.createIntegerTickUnits()); numberaxis.setAutoRangeIncludesZero(forceIncludeZero); return new XYPlot(dataset, null, numberaxis, standardxyitemrenderer); }

From source file:org.jfree.chart.demo.CombinedXYPlotDemo2.java
/** * Creates a combined XYPlot chart./* w ww .j a va 2 s. c om*/ * * @return the combined chart. */ private JFreeChart createCombinedChart() { // create subplot 1... final IntervalXYDataset data1 = createDataset1(); final XYItemRenderer renderer1 = new XYBarRenderer(0.20); renderer1.setToolTipGenerator( new StandardXYToolTipGenerator(StandardXYToolTipGenerator.DEFAULT_TOOL_TIP_FORMAT, new SimpleDateFormat("d-MMM-yyyy"), new DecimalFormat("0,000.0"))); final XYPlot subplot1 = new XYPlot(data1, new DateAxis("Date"), null, renderer1); // create subplot 2... final XYDataset data2 = createDataset2(); final XYItemRenderer renderer2 = new StandardXYItemRenderer(); renderer2.setToolTipGenerator( new StandardXYToolTipGenerator(StandardXYToolTipGenerator.DEFAULT_TOOL_TIP_FORMAT, new SimpleDateFormat("d-MMM-yyyy"), new DecimalFormat("0,000.0"))); final XYPlot subplot2 = new XYPlot(data2, new DateAxis("Date"), null, renderer2); // create a parent plot... final CombinedRangeXYPlot plot = new CombinedRangeXYPlot(new NumberAxis("Value")); // add the subplots... plot.add(subplot1, 1); plot.add(subplot2, 1); // return a new chart containing the overlaid plot... return new JFreeChart("Combined (Range) XY Plot", JFreeChart.DEFAULT_TITLE_FONT, plot, true); }
From source file:edu.caltechUcla.sselCassel.projects.jMarkets.shared.interfaces.PriceChart.java
public JPanel getChartPanel() { XYSeriesCollection collection = new XYSeriesCollection(); Enumeration en = lines.elements(); while (en.hasMoreElements()) { XYSeries series = (XYSeries) en.nextElement(); collection.addSeries(series);// ww w .j a v a2 s. com } NumberAxis yAxis = new NumberAxis("Price"); NumberAxis xAxis = new NumberAxis("Time"); XYLineAndShapeRenderer renderer = new XYLineAndShapeRenderer(); XYPlot plot = new XYPlot(collection, xAxis, yAxis, renderer); JFreeChart chart = new JFreeChart("Price Chart", new Font("Arial", 0, 12), plot, true); ChartPanel chartPanel = new ChartPanel(chart, false, false, false, false, false); return chartPanel; }
